Flowering Cherry-Almond SHRUB - Prunus 'Comet'

The flowering cherry-almond blooms in Spring, usually in April and May, although it can be much earlier in many areas. It originates from the far east where it is famed as a herald of Spring. It is a dwarf compact flowering bushy shrub that can grow 120-150 (5ft) tall, but is easily maintained at half that height if required.

The flowering cherry-almond also displays outstanding yellow-bronze autumn colour. The medium-green leaves of the flowering cherry-almond shrub have an elongated oval shape, and finely toothed edges, providing light dappled shade in the summer months to anything below. The flowering cherry-almond is ideal in the garden or near the house.

Planted in a row, flowering cherry-almonds will create an attractive shrub border along a path, patio or boundary. Not only will this rustic plant withstand the toughest of winters but it is also gifted with a resistance to most pests and diseases.

This adaptable plant will also grow harmoniously on its own, and would also look fantastic in a courtyard planter when it blooms. In any case, it makes a perfect plant for the most modern to the most traditional of gardens.
